Understanding Sash Windows
Before diving into the finer details of finding a sash window fixer, it's essential to comprehend what sash windows are and the common concerns that may arise.
What Are Sash Windows?
Sash windows are traditional window designs defined by moving frames, which can either be single or double-hung. The panes of glass are held within a frame and can slide vertically or horizontally, permitting outstanding ventilation.
Typical Problems with Sash WindowsIssueDescriptionBroken Sash Window Refurbishing Services CordsThe cables that permit the window to open and close might fray or snap.Rotting WoodExposure to moisture can lead to wood decay, compromising the integrity.Draughts and Air LeaksPoor sealing can lead to drafts, reducing energy performance.Difficulty in Opening/ClosingDeforming or misalignment can make the sash windows tough to run.Condensation Between PanesThis is often an indication of stopped working seals and may require glass replacement.Why Hire a Professional Sash Window Fixer?

To extend the life of sash windows and decrease the need for frequent repairs, consider following these maintenance pointers:
Regular Cleaning: Clean your windows and check for gunks that might trigger damage in time.Inspect for Rot: Regularly check wooden frames for indications of rot or damage.Examine for Leaks: Look for air leakages or drafts, which might require sealing or weather-stripping.Oil Mechanisms: Apply lubricant to the moving systems for smoother operation.Paint & & Protect: Keeping frames painted not only boosts look but likewise secures versus moisture.Frequently Asked Questions About Sash Window Repairs1. Just how much do sash window repairs cost?
Repair expenses can differ greatly depending on the degree of the damage and your location. A basic repair might cost as low as ₤ 100, while comprehensive restoration could face the thousands.
2. For how long do sash window repairs take?
The timeline for repairs mostly depends upon the nature of the work. Small repairs may take a few hours, whereas more comprehensive work can span a number of days.
3. Is it much better to repair or replace sash windows?
Most of the times, fixing is a lot more cost-effective than changing, especially for historic and heritage homes. Replacement should be thought about if the frame or structure is jeopardized beyond repair.
4. Can I repair sash windows myself?
While some minor repairs can be handled as DIY tasks, complicated repairs (like replacing sash cables or dealing with rot) are best left to professionals.
5. How do I avoid sash window issues?
Regular maintenance, keeping frames sealed, and addressing little problems before they escalate are essential for avoiding problems.
